
In a heartfelt public letter, Dr. Hajjat Kulthum Nabunya Muzaata, widely known as Dr. Kulu, has announced the end of her marriage to Mr. Acram Gumisiriza.
The couple, who tied the knot officially in 2022 after Kulthum’s loss of her first husband, the late Sheikh Muzaata Batte, has decided to part ways after a period of marital challenges.
Kulthum expressed that although the relationship started with hope for companionship and healing, it soon showed signs of strain.
She cited deep reflection, numerous efforts to mend their bond, and a growing emotional distance as reasons behind her decision.
“This is not about blame. It’s about acknowledging that we are no longer good for each other in the way that a partnership should be,” she wrote, emphasizing that the decision came after much soul-searching and was not made lightly.
Dr. Kulthum highlighted her desire for the divorce process to be respectful and dignified, entrusting Sheikh Abdul Rahaman Serunjoji and her family with overseeing the proceedings.
She also acknowledged the spiritual significance of marriage and divorce, expressing hope for healing and peace for both herself and Acram.
Her announcement marks the official close of their union, as she assured the public that the matter will be handled maturely and with fairness.
